On a beautiful autumn morning 71000 heads the first public passenger train of the gala event marking the re-opening of the Leekbrook to Cauldon Low branch by Moorland and City Railways. The train was banked by ex-LMS 8F loco 8624 and this became the lead loco for the return trip. The pair are first seen climbing the 1 in 45 to Bradnop at Four Fields Crossing, then again on the return leg north of Winkhill on the only significant stretch with an adverse gradient back to Leekbrook.
